Vulnerability Note VU#471691

A1Stats multiple CGI scripts fail to adequately validate user input

Overview

A1Stats does not properly validate user input, allowing directory traversal and overwriting of files.

I. Description

A1Stats is a CGI script that provides reports on web site traffic. A1Stats does not properly filter the CGI query string. An attacker may exploit this vulnerability to traverse directories on the web server or to overwrite arbitrary files to which the web server process has write access.

II. Impact

Remote attackers can read or write any file on the server, with privileges of the web server process.

III. Solution

Upgrade

Upgrade to version 1.6 or later of A1Stats:
